Hambantota and Nuwara Eliya hospitals to be developed

Hambantota and Nuwara Eliya Base Hospitals would be developed, spending Rs 13 billion, a grant from the Netherlands, Health Minister Maithripala Sirisena said in Parliament yesterday. He said the grant has been approved and work would commence this year. He said the ‘Vision 2020’ programme has been receiving foreign grants from various countries.

The Minister was responding to a question raised by UNP MP Sajith Premadasa. He said Rs 7 billion has been allocated for the development of the Hambantota Base Hospital and another Rs 6 billion for the development of the Nuwara Eliya Hospital.

The Minister said an inquiry would be held on the issue of eye patients being directed to private optsmetrists to obtain spectacles and contact lenses, by officers of the Hambantota Base Hospital.
